It establishes clear standards for your employees while also establishing employee rights and stating your legal clarification and obligations. iphone 14 pro max 128gb fnacWeb5 jan. 2024 · Time and Attendance. Remember, wage and hour laws are linked to how well you track employee’s time. As a result, knowing how to track hours is essential. Your handbook should explain how employees clock in for shifts. Include rules for meals and breaks, PTO, minimum wage, overtime, and fair workweek, for instance. iphone 14 pro max 128 gb media marktWeb24 sep. 2024 · An employee handbook is a set of guidelines and policies that govern the management and conduct of employees and management within a company.
